Yahoo Dumps Google

Yahoo reported on Friday that on Tuesday of last week it unloaded 2.3 million shares of it's Google Inc. stock.

Yahoo dumped its Class A shares at $82.62 apiece and converted roughly another 1 million Class B common shares into Class A stock. The sell price was between $240 million to $259 million.

Yahoo had been awarded 2.7 million as part of the settlement of a pair of lawsuits. According to the AP, in exchange for the 2.7 million shares Google received a perpetual license to Yahoo's patent on matching online advertisements to search results. Yahoo also agreed to drop another lawsuit over warrants to purchase shares that Google granted it under a partnership signed in 2000.
